Data oriented programming examples
WebObject-oriented programming has several advantages over procedural programming: OOP is faster and easier to execute. OOP provides a clear structure for the programs. … WebUnlike procedural programming, where functions are written to perform operations on data, OOP involves creating objects that contain both data and functions. An object has …
Data oriented programming examples
Did you know?
WebJun 22, 2024 · Data-oriented programming (DOP) is a programming paradigm aimed at simplifying the design and implementation of software systems, where information is at the center in systems such as frontend … WebThe approach is to focus on the data layout, separating and sorting fields according to when they are needed, and to think about transformations of data. Proponents include Mike …
WebOne good example of an OOD is online IT training provider CBT Nuggets. CBT Nuggets uses Realm to offer more than 5,000 courses ranging from basic computer skills to … WebApr 5, 2024 · Data Oriented Programming is a powerful approach to programming that results in big improvements to performance. It focuses on treating data as the cental element, all else is organized around it, to either access or modify that data. This approach is also very multiplayer friendly, as it makes the data that needs to be synchronized …
WebMar 15, 2024 · Here are 9 fundamental general concepts about programming. In my opinion, Data-Oriented programming as a language-agnostic paradigm is founded on a … On one hand, Data Oriented (DO) programming is simple and natural. On the other hand, it is not usually taught in books and schools and most software developers are not well acquainted with it. In order to learn DO properly, you’ll need first to unlearn the programming paradigms you are already used to. Unlearning requires quite an effort.
WebJan 3, 2024 · For example, the fact that DO is relatively agnostic of any programming language undermines the guarantees offered by object modeling (or other tools such as code analysis that some IDEs allow). However, he sometimes offers alternatives for this, such as JSON Schema used here. What I presented to you was just a preview of DOP …
WebJan 7, 2024 · Encapsulation is one of the fundamental concepts in object-oriented programming (OOP). Let’s see how we can implement encapsulation using Java. By definition, encapsulation describes … diapers environmentally friendlyWebFeb 28, 2024 · Fig 2. Visualization of basic Terminology of Linked Lists (Image by author) Following are the various types of linked lists available. Singly linked list — Traversal of items can be done in the forward … citibank travel rewards credit cardhttp://knight666.com/blog/tutorial-a-practical-example-of-data-oriented-design/ citibank travel card trainingWebDec 9, 2024 · Let me demonstrate this with a simplified example. CLASS-METHODS: "! Performs calculation on the application data calculate IMPORTING iv_num1 TYPE i iv_num2 TYPE i RETURNING VALUE(rv_result) TYPE i. The static method should calculate the sum of two integer variables. Based on this, we can make some expectations for the … citibank treasury and trade solutions salaryWebFeb 17, 2024 · Object-Oriented programming allows you to reuse code by implementing abstraction. This principle makes your code more concise and legible. As you may know, programmers spend much more time reading code than writing it. It’s the reason legibility is always more important than getting features out as quickly as possible. citibank trinidad and tobago limitedWebIn this video we look at a simple example of data oriented design in C++! For code samples: http://github.com/coffeebeforearch For live content: … citibank trust certification formWeb19 Likes, 10 Comments - HTML CSS JAVASCRIPT (@indianhtmlweb) on Instagram: "like comment save follow "Master JavaScript Classes: Unlock the Power of Object-Oriented Pr..." HTML CSS JAVASCRIPT on Instagram: "like comment save follow "Master JavaScript Classes: Unlock the Power of Object-Oriented Programming!" citibank travel rewards card